Zimbabwe's long-serving president, Robert Mugabe, is seeking to extend his 33 years in power. Zimbabwe gained independence in 1980 and Mugabe was named prime minister. He has been the country's only known leader since, and Mugabe is determined that will not be changing - for now at least. So, will the landmark polls see Mugabe continue to hang on to power, or mark the dawning of a new era for Zimbabwe? To discuss this, Inside Story, with presenter Mike Hanna is joined by guests: Petina Gappah, a lawyer and award-winning author on Zimbabwean culture; Nhlanhla Dube, spokesman for the Movement for Democratic Change, and George Shire, a scholar and commentator on Zimbabwe, who has written articles expressing support for Robert Mugabe's ZANU-PF party.
